Ansco 120 Soft-working Photographic Paper Developer

FormulasThis is a soft-working developer, primarily intended for portrait work where soft gradation is required. (Ed. Note – Some photographers have used this developer for film, too.)

 

Stock Solution

Hot water (125F or 52 C) 750 ml
Metol 12.3 g
Sodium Sulfite, anhydrous 36 g
Sodium Carbonate, monohydrated 36 g
Potassium Bromide 1.8 g
Water to make 1 L

 

For use, dilute 1 part stock solution with 2 parts water.

Normal developing time, 1 1/2 to 3 minutes at 68F (20C).

 

From Ansco Formulas for Black and White Film by GAF, 1948 – Formulas are provided for historical reference. They may not work well with modern films and papers. Some of the chemicals can be dangerous. As with all photographic processes, be careful.
